PT Hanjaya Mandala Sampoerna Tbk Overview

Sampoerna is the largest tobacco company in Indonesia and held a 27.4% market share in the Indonesian cigarette market in 2024. As a subsidiary of PT Philip Morris and an affiliate of Philip Morris International Inc., the company holds a significant position within the global tobacco industry.
Strategic Profile

Sampoerna is the pioneer in the Machine-Made Kretek Low Tar (SKM LT) cigarette category in Indonesia by introducing Sampoerna A in 1989. With majority ownership by Philip Morris International since 2005, the company benefits from global brand distribution capabilities and access to premium international cigarette brands like Marlboro.
Competitive Landscape

Sampoerna faces competition from Gudang Garam, another major Indonesian tobacco manufacturer, and other regional players. The company's competitive advantage stems from its premium brand portfolio, extensive distribution network, and PMI backing for Marlboro distribution.
